Asymmetric synthesis of stereodefined α-alkyl-γ-benzyloxymethyl-β-trimethylsilyl-γ-butyrolactones that serve as an efficient precursor for constructing carbon skeletons having a tertiary or quaternary stereogenic center

The optically active lactone 1 can be transformed to a chiral building block or intermediate for constructing carbon skeletons containing either a tertiary or quaternary stereogenic center by taking advantage of the steric bulk as well as the reactivity of a trimethylsilyl group at the β-position of 1.
